In the first activity, put your dropdown selected value into bundle before start another activity(intent)

Intent i= new Intent(this, YourSecondClass.class); //Create the bundle Bundle bundle = new Bundle();  //Add your data to bundle bundle.putString("dropdown", dropdown_value);  //Add the bundle to the intent i.putExtras(bundle); startActivity(i); 

In the new(second) activity, get your dropdown value from bundle.

Bundle bundle = getIntent().getExtras();  //Extract the data… String dropdown_value= bundle.getString("dropdown");

I think what you want to do is pass the user selected items from the create screen to the view screen.

You can use a global class to store the values of the selected items. And use it like a normal java class.

public class GlobalClass extends Application {     ArrayList<String> items = new ArrayList<>();      public ArrayList<String> getItems() {         return items;     }      public void setItems(ArrayList<String> items) {         this.items = items;     } } 

Define this in the application tag of the manifest file

<application     android:name=".GlobalClass" 

and use it like this in the onCreate function of both activities

globalClass = (GlobalClass) this.getApplicationContext(); 

then you can use getters and setters to access your selected item list. in create activity,

ArrayList<String> items = new ArrayList<>(); items.add(item); // add you selected item globalClass.setItems(items); 

in view activity,

ArrayList<String> items = globalClass.getItems();

I don't know why you are stuck in this problem still. When you know to pass values in Activities. If I think about your problem, I get various solutions in my mind.

Solution 1: Use @Angus solution, I checked your code when you followed his answer.

Basically you have to pass an value to next activity, like position/ spinner selected value.

bundle.putString("selectedPos", spinner.getSelectedItemPosition()); 

or

bundle.putString("selectedItem", ((String) spinner.getSelectedItem())); 

Solution 2: You have SharedPreference to store these values in first activity, then get saved values in second activity.

Solution 3: I don't suggest to use Application class to store variables, but yes!, that's a solution. Like this answer. I don't use Application class to store values, because we need to clear the fields after use manually, to recover RAM uses.

Solution 4: As you said both of your Activities are almost same, then why don't you just use one Activity and manage Views accordingly.

Edit

If I am getting right, then you can pass the generated Spinners items list and selected items to next Activity. You can pass Parcelable List for ease.

First Activity passes the Spinner model list.

ArrayList<ModelSpinner> list = new ArrayList<>(); list.add(new ModelSpinner(itemsList, (String) spinner.getSelectedItem())); startActivity(new Intent(this, MainActivity.class).putParcelableArrayListExtra("key", list)); 

Second activity gets the list and make according views

ArrayList<ModelSpinner> list = getIntent().getParcelableArrayListExtra("key"); for (ModelSpinner spinner : list) { //            render spinners     Spinner spinner = makeSpinner(spinner.getItems(),spinner.getSelectedValue());     // todo create method makeSpinner(List<String> list, String selectedItem), add this spinner to your activity. } 

ModelSpinner.class

public class ModelSpinner implements Parcelable {     private ArrayList<String> items;     private String selectedValue;      // getter setter       @Override     public int describeContents() {         return 0;     }      @Override     public void writeToParcel(Parcel dest, int flags) {         dest.writeStringList(this.items);         dest.writeString(this.selectedValue);     }      public ModelSpinner() {     }      protected ModelSpinner(Parcel in) {         this.items = in.createStringArrayList();         this.selectedValue = in.readString();     }      public static final Parcelable.Creator<ModelSpinner> CREATOR = new Parcelable.Creator<ModelSpinner>() {         @Override         public ModelSpinner createFromParcel(Parcel source) {             return new ModelSpinner(source);         }          @Override         public ModelSpinner[] newArray(int size) {             return new ModelSpinner[size];         }     }; }

The best solution for this scenario will be using ViewModel and LiveData from architectural components library which will simply provide you consistency in data in both the Activities. A single ViewModel for both Activities and shared LiveDatas for both Activities which will be helpful when you update any LiveData from any Activity it will get reflected in all the Activities which is observing the defined LiveData in the ViewModel.

I had a similar requirement. I solved it with a different logic.

  1. Create a class for reference.
  2. Store data in this class, then stringify using Gson and pass it to second activity.
  3. Get back from stringified json to class object using Gson.
  4. OnCreate, update the UI according to the object content u received in Step 3.

This will make the flow in control and development friendly. Hope this serves your requirement well.

Storing the view and transferring is not a better idea since this can lead to development complexity later.

Incase of multiple data for n number of spinners, you can use ArrayList of product objects and create spinner view dynamically.
